Title: Merging colonies of same race on same body?
Post by: RikerPicard on November 01, 2016, 04:19:49 PM
So I had a hybrid freighter/colony ship load colonists and infrastructure at Earth then unload them to Luna, then repeat for Mars, which resulted in each body having 2 colonies, 1 with infrastructure and the other with colonists.  Couldn't figure out how to merge them so I deleted the colonists to avoid wasting the infrastructure minerals.  Is there no way to merge or was I missing the button? Is it an intended feature for 7. 2/8?
Title: Re: Merging colonies of same race on same body?
Post by: chokuto on November 01, 2016, 05:04:24 PM
No merge button currently, I think it is a feature for the next version. 

If you create a colony on Luna and Mars first, and then select that to unload to, then you shouldn't have the issue of two colonies being created

It's a good idea to always do that, regardless of what you're doing. There is no harm in creating empty colonies. A colony on a body also prevents a CMC from popping up on it.

You can use the SM Mods option on the Economics window to move installations and minerals, etc between populations.Then delete the one you don't need.
